Students are the lifeblood of science: How students contribute to and shape research

Science is not static. It constantly grows through curiosity, experimentation, and the continuous pursuit of new knowledge. Every question asked, every experiment conducted, and every discovery made build upon what came before it—moving science forward step by step. Students play a critical role in that process. They are not passive learners observing from the sidelines, but active contributors to research.
